GDL 69/69A Data Link Receiver
Troubleshooting
Some quick troubleshooting steps listed below can be performed to find the
possible cause of a failure.
• Ensure the owner/operator of the aircraft in which the Data Link Receiver is
installed has subscribed to SiriusXM Satellite Radio
• Ensure the SiriusXM Satellite Radio subscription has been activated
• Perform a quick check of the circuit breakers to ensure that power is applied
to the Data Link Receiver
For troubleshooting purposes, check the Menu on the Music Page or the
GDL 69 Box on the System - External LRUs Page for Data Link Receiver
(GDL 69/69A) status, serial number, and software version number.
It may take several minutes for all subscribed data to become available after
power-up.
